De broglie wavelength λ=hmv
where v is the velocity of the particle.
Let E be the kinetic energy of the neutrons.
Thus E=12mv2
⟹v=√2Em
Therefore λ=h√2mE
Since energy of neutrons E∝T
λ∝1√T
